Ronald is a fourth generation decorative painter and faux finisher. He teaches classes in faux painting, decorative concret and Venetian plaster at his studio in Frederick, MD which is just 30 minutes north of Washington DC. He completes commercial and residential projects around the world. Ronald also has a line of step by step instructional dvd.

Tips, ideas and information about all things related to Venetian Plaster, picking colors, waxing and polishing. The best part is taking the "pain" out of the work. I have been getting a lot of request to talk about Venetian plaster as the popularity grows. I'll discuss the History of Venetian Plaster, and its many uses, send you questions to ron@thefauxschool.com I’ll help you get it done! Chat room will be open
